Utilisateur:BotDeSaut

De Scoutopedia
Je suis un robot scout !
py def user(langage):

    langage != python

fr-0 Cet utilisateur ne comprend pas le français, ou seulement avec des difficultés notables.
Robot-scout Bot
Cet utilisateur est un bot.
Akela NDE.jpg Bien dressé
Cet utilisateur est dressé par Akela.

BotDeSaut est un bot utilisé par Akela pour automatiser certaines tâches répétitives et fastidieuses, concernant notamment la correction, la syntaxe wiki, les catégories, les liens interwikis, etc.

Il est basé sur Pywikipedia, un ensemble de scripts prévus pour être utilisés sur les sites propulsés par le moteur Mediawiki.


Veuillez bien prendre note qu'en tant que simple programme éxécuté sur un ordinateur pas plus intelligent que le votre même s'il tourne sous Linux, BotDeSaut ne saisit pas toute la subtilité des travaux que son dresseur lui fait effectuer : il lui arrive donc de faire quelques bêtises, mais elles sont bien involontaires.

Si BotDeSaut a eu un comportement déplaisant à votre égard, où s'il vous semble agir de façon incompréhensible, ayez la gentillesse de ne pas lui en vouloir. Vous pouvez par contre reporter votre rancune sur son dresseur.

  • Le 19/10/2006, création d'un compte pour BotDeSaut, qui ne parvient pas à se connecter.
  • Le 20/10/2006, après une dernière hésitation, BotDeSaut a réussi à se connecter !!
  • Le 21/10/2006, première modification de BotDeSaut : changement de html en wiki sur la page La carte. Vu la lenteur du serveur, les modifications sont très longues ! Mais l'utilisation du bot permet de vérifier les pages sans effort. Toutes les pages de la catégorie techniques sont ainsi certifiées sans html incongru !!
    BotDeSaut n'affiche pas les caractères utf-8, mais cela est sans incidence sur ses travaux.
Checked for running processes. 1 processes currently running, including the current process.
Getting [[Cat�gorie:Techniques]]...
Getting 50 pages from scoutopedia:fr...

(...)
No changes were necessary in La boussole

>>> La carte <<<
- Pour mesurer les distances � courbes � sur une carte par exemple le long d?un chemin sinueux, on peut utiliser
un <i>curvim�tre</i>. C?est un petit instrument � roulette, dont le cadran indique la distance 
de n?importe forme de trajet sur la carte parcouru par la roulette.
+ Pour mesurer les distances � courbes � sur une carte par exemple le long d?un chemin sinueux, on peut utiliser
un ''curvim�tre''. C?est un petit instrument � roulette, dont le cadran indique la distance
de n?importe forme de trajet sur la carte parcouru par la roulette.

Do you want to accept these changes? ([y]es, [N]o, [a]ll) y
Getting a page to check if we're logged in on scoutopedia:fr
Retrieving watchlist for scoutopedia:fr
Parsing watchlist
Getting page to get a token.
Changing page [[fr:La carte]]

No changes were necessary in La feuille de route
(...)
  • Le 23/11/2006, pour fêter son mois d'existence fonctionnelle, BotDeSaut s'est offert un compte sur PartioWiki et est apte à la création de liens interwikis sur Scoutopedia et Partiowiki.
  • Le 7/1/2007, pour célébrer dignement son entrée dans l'année du centenaire du scoutisme, BotDeSaut s'est offert un compte sur PfadiWiki et est apte à la création de liens interwikis entre Scoutopedia, PartioWiki et Pfadiwiki.
  • Le 13/1/2007, BotDeSaut a débarqué en Hollande, où il ne peut pas encore travailler.
  • Le 11/3/2007, BotDeSaut a été parachuté sur la WikiRoca espagnole, en prévision des opérations futures.
  • Le 16/3/2007, son dresseur a mis à jour les scripts de BotDeSaut, qui souffrait depuis quelques temps d'incompatibilité avec la version de MediaWiki de Scoutopedia.
  • Le 20/3/2007, BotDeSaut débarque en pays anglophone, où il est opérationnel dès le 21/03/2007.
  • Le 12/5/2007, BotDeSaut s'aperçoit qu'il s'enquiquinait pour rien avec les caractères utf-8 et qu'une toute petite ligne de code lui permet de s'en jouer, qu'il adopte donc immédiatement avec succès.
  • Le 22/8/2007, BotDeSaut se paye des vacances en Suède et en Italie.



Nuvola apps important.png
Aide-mémoire pour le codage des caractères utf-8 pour category.py :

À utiliser dans -cat:X et dans replace.py s'il faut changer un texte avec caractère utf-8.

  • é = %C3%A9
  • è = %C3%A8
  • à = %C3%A0
  • ç = %C3%A7
  • œ = %C5%93

Convertisseur : http://hapax.qc.ca/conversion.fr.html


  • Sous le capot : code des programmes user-congfig.py et scoutopedia_family.py utilisés par BotDeSaut (Utiles pour les candidats dresseurs).
  • Liste des liens interwikis, établie périodiquement par BotDeSaut.


Boto-satisfaction

La modestie n'est pas incluse dans ses programmes, on s'en sera douté ... Mais BotDeSaut est service-service : quand on lui dit d'attribuer des badges aux gens qui postent, il le fait. Sans plus sourire pour lui que pour les autres : c'est déja ça.


100 contributions
Badge de contributeur
100 contributions - Avec toutes nos félicitations !
--BotDeSaut 14 décembre 2006 à 13:14 (CET)
500 contributions
Badge de Scoutopédien
500 contributions - Avec toutes nos félicitations !
--BotDeSaut 14 décembre 2006 à 13:14 (CET)
Scoutopedia
Badge de Scoutopédien notoire
1 000 contributions - Scoutopedia te remercie.
--BotDeSaut 14 décembre 2006 à 13:14 (CET)
Scoutopedia
Badge de Scoutopédien de 2e classe
3 000 contributions - Ce nʼest pas grand chose, mais comment te remercier ?
--BotDeSaut 9 septembre 2007 à 15:35 (CEST)
Scoutopedia
Badge de Scoutopédien de 1re classe
6 000 contributions - Ce nʼest quʼavec des gens comme toi que Scoutopedia peut progresser.
--BotDeSaut 21 août 2008 à 22:40 (UTC)